class RepositorySignatureTest(utils.RepoTestCase):
def test_no_attr(self):
self.assertIsNone(self.repo.get_attr('file', 'foo'))
with open(join(self.repo.workdir, '.gitattributes'), 'w+') as f:
print('*.py text\n', file=f)
print('*.jpg -text\n', file=f)
print('*.sh eol=lf\n', file=f)
self.assertIsNone(self.repo.get_attr('file.py', 'foo'))
self.assertTrue(self.repo.get_attr('file.py', 'text'))
self.assertFalse(self.repo.get_attr('file.jpg', 'text'))
self.assertEqual("lf", self.repo.get_attr('file.sh', 'eol'))
